Claims
- 1. A device for preventing the observing objective lens window of an endoscope from collecting moisture comprising: an air source; means for providing a small flow of air over the front surface of said observing objective lens window at all times so as to form a layer of air on the front surface of said observing objective lens window; said air source comprising a control valve having a first tube, a cylinder having openings to said first tube and a piston slidably disposed in said cylinder; said piston having a center longitudinal opening and first and second apertures of different sizes disposed in said piston at positions so that for a first position of said air is allowed to flow along said first tube and for a second position of said piston air is vented to the atmosphere through said center longitudinal openings; a bypass tube around said first tube; and a pressure regulator valve disposed in said bypass tube.
- 2. A device for preventing the observing objective lens window of an endoscope from collecting moisture comprising: an end metal member adapted to be connected at one end thereof to an end of a flexible tube of an endoscope; an objective lens system disposed in an aperture through said metal member; an objective lens window disposed to cover said objective lens system; a source of air; a tube disposed through an aperture in said end member and being adapted to be connected to said source of air, said tube having an aperture directed toward said objective lens window for detecting a layer of air on the front surface of said objective lens window; said air source comprising a control valve having a first tube, a cylinder having openings to said first tube and a piston slidably disposed in said cylinder, said piston having a center longitudinal opening and first and second apertures of different sizes disposed in said piston at positions so that for a first position of said piston air is allowed to flow along said first tube and for a second position of said pistion air is vented to the atmosphere through said center longitudinal opening; a bypass tube around said first tube; and a pressure regulator valve disposed in said bypass tube.
